Specialized for the Sea

Curated and Reviewed by Lesson Planet
This Specialized for the Sea lesson plan also includes:
  • Project
  • Join to access all included materials

Students use pictures and make a mural to investigate how ocean animals are adapted to certain parts of their environment.
